Popular Job Profiles

  • Airport Manager: Overseeing day-to-day airport operations.
  • Air Traffic Controller (ATC): Managing air traffic flow to ensure safety.
  • Airline Operations Manager: Managing flight schedules, crew, and operational efficiency.
  • Aviation Safety Inspector: Ensuring adherence to safety regulations.
  • Aviation Security Officer: Implementing and managing security protocols.

Salary & Benefits (Pay Matrix)

Salaries for Aviation Management roles in government organizations are benchmarked against the Central Government's Pay Matrix. Typical entry-level positions can start at Level-6 or Level-7, with potential to rise to Level-10 and above for experienced professionals. This translates to an approximate starting basic pay of ₹35,000 - ₹50,000 per month, with additional allowances such as Dearness Allowance (DA), House Rent Allowance (HRA), and Transport Allowance (TA). Comprehensive health insurance and pension benefits are also standard.
